Iceman; arrowhead; cause of death
Ten years after the discovery of the Iceman in the Alps on the Italian-Austrian border a foreign body in the form of an arrowhead was discovered in the left shoulder of the mummy. X-rays of the thorax using a digital radiography system provided sufficient evidence to identify its shape and size. Computer tomography (CT) provided further information on the position of the arrowhead, direction of the shot and its impact on the surrounding soft tissue and bones. This additional evidence of a fresh entry wound would further prove the cause of death as resulting from the arrowhead shot.
